Gladys Ffolliott(1879-1928)

  • Actress
IMDbProStarmeterSee rank
British stage actress who appeared in a few silent films. She had a stage career in England and the United States which last half a century. Among her performances on the London stage were "Becky Sharp," "Very Little Hamlet," "Outward Bound," and "The Second Mrs. Tanqueray," in which she supported Mrs. Patrick Campbell. She played on Broadway in "The Ghost Train." She died in a London nursing home at the age of 70 from complications following a fall and a broken leg.

  • Other works
    She acted in Arnold Ridley's play, "The Ghost Train," at the St. Martin's Theatre in London, England with Caleb Porter, Mary Clare, Edith Saville, G.H. Mulcaster, Richard Bird, Basil Howes, Edna Davies, Neville Brook, and Vincent Holman in the cast.
